System 8000 is a fully glazed, frameless partitioning system that combines aesthetics with outstanding fire and acoustic performance
Fully glazed partitioning systems offer specifiers the opportunity to create partitioning without vertical mullions, to a maximum height of 4200mm.
Offering flexible design, Solare can be constructed in both single or double glazed with either aluminium, steel or timber head and base detail. Design options include deflection heads, recessed ceiling head tracks and shallow base channels.
Fire Performance Approved Document B of the Building Regulations defines minimum performance requirements of fire resistance. Combining aesthetic with stringent regulatory fire performance standards, as required under BS476-22, Solare can offer up to 60 minutes INTEGRITY and INSULATION in both single and double glazed.
Acoustic Performance
Meeting the specification of the most demanding environments. Solare can provide up to 49dB.
Build constructions utilising differing glass types can meet the acoustic demands for varied environments. Figures offer a guide to performance levels that can be achieved.

Strength and Stability
BS5234-2, partitioning specification and performance requirements for strength and robustness, defines four duty grades of care, depending on the environment that partitioning is installed in. Each partition system has to undergo a series of tests to ensure compliance.

Acoustic and Fire Performance Summary
SAS International are able to offer fire performance partitioning up to FD 60/60 (60 minute integrity and 60 minute insulation). A range of construction materials and builds can provide different fire performance levels, including 30/0, 30/30, 60/0, 60/30 and 60/60.

Silicone Traditionally fully glazed glass joints have used silicone as the jointing method. Silicone provides a clean aesthetic finish to glass joints but requires a clean site, to avoid dust settling during the 24 hour curing period.

Once Solare aluminium head and base tracks are fitted on-site, a glass surveyor visits the project and ensures accurate measurements are taken for both glass and any integral blinds.
Standard glass (Toughened / Laminated) is installed within 5 working days. Fire glass / specialist glass can take up to 4 weeks, subject to specification.
